Mazda CX-60 Crossover Petrol Cars
The Mazda CX-60 Crossover Petrol marks a significant step forward for the Japanese automaker, blending refined design with advanced engineering tailored for discerning drivers across the United Kingdom. As the first of Mazda’s new generation of larger vehicles, this model expertly combines performance, efficiency, and practicality — key attributes for navigating both city streets and the varied rural landscapes common throughout the UK.
Under the bonnet, the petrol version of the CX-60 boasts a turbocharged inline-six engine that delivers a robust 323 horsepower. This powerplant is paired with a smooth 8-speed automatic transmission, offering seamless gear changes whether you’re accelerating on motorways or manoeuvring through tight urban settings. The engine’s refinement and torque availability make it well-suited to UK driving conditions where frequent stop-start traffic meets occasional bursts of high-speed cruising. Its spirited performance ensures confidence when overtaking on dual carriageways or tackling inclines in hilly areas like the Lake District or Scotland.
Fuel efficiency is another highlight despite its potent engine. Thanks to Mazda’s latest Skyactiv technology combined with mild-hybrid assistance, fuel consumption is optimised for everyday use. The CX-60 returns competitive mpg figures that balance power with environmental considerations—important in light of low emission zones present in major cities such as London and Birmingham.
Dimensionally, the CX-60 offers generous interior space while remaining easy to handle on narrow British roads. Its sleek yet sturdy stance measures comfortably under 190 inches in length, allowing for straightforward parking in crowded town centres without sacrificing rear legroom or cargo capacity. The raised seating position enhances driver visibility over tight bends and roundabouts commonly found across the UK’s road network.
Inside, the cabin is crafted with premium materials that rival those found in European rivals, featuring high-quality leather upholstery and modern infotainment interfaces compatible with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. Practical touches such as dual-zone climate control accommodate Britain’s variable weather conditions while advanced safety features include adaptive cruise control, lane keeping assist, and automated emergency braking—ideal for unpredictable UK traffic scenarios.
With front-wheel drive standard but an option for all-wheel drive, the Mazda CX-60 Crossover Petrol offers excellent grip and stability throughout wet winters or icy patches typical during British autumns and winters.
